Subject: Suggestions on fonts and foundries
Date: Sun, 28 Feb 2010 22:54:28 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<002301cab8f2$e444c8f0$acce5ad0$@com> (raw)

Some time back I recall seeing a message in which someone discussed using
fonts available from foundries and recommended certain ones. Unfortunately,
I can't seem to find that message. I will probably need one serif font for
the text of the book, a plain sans serif font to use for entries in a table,
a fancier sans serif font for chapter titles and, possibly a different
not-too-plain sans serif font for page headers. Also, I can't figure out how
to tell ConTeXt which font to use for page headers.
